[0001] The invention relates to the field of social interest recommendation, in particular to a location-oriented social network-based method for recommending points of interest based on geographic location regularization. Background technique
[0002] In recent years, in order to help users find more attractive locations and meet their individual needs for POIs, Point-of-Interest (POI) recommendation, as an important information filtering technology, has been favored by researchers. widespread attention. Compared with traditional recommendation problems, POI recommendation mainly has the following two challenges: 1) In location social network (LBSN), user’s preference is represented by the user’s implicit check-in data, and we can only know that the user has visited in the past Which locations have been visited, but for the locations that have not been visited, we do not know whether the user does not like it or because they have not found it.
